When one meditates and contemplates the Litany of the Blessed Virgin Mary, one discovers that at least twenty of the forty six qualities of Holy Mary that it contains, portray her as the Mother of Christ the Saviour of the universe-from conception through birth to his upbringing.

It is from this angel that, one believes that the Diocese of Kumbo has signed a bond with the Blessed Virgin Mary in her capacity as the Mother of Christ – the Redeemer.
This is so, from the fact that two very important events in the history of the Diocese of Kumbo have taken place either on the feast of the commemoration of the feast of the Immaculate Conception or on that of the Birth of Christ – Feast of the Nativity.
The 8th of the months of September and December have come to mark how Mary as the Seat of Wisdom has been given to the Diocese of Kumbo first by Pope John Paul II(of blessed memory) when he elected Mgr. Cornelius Esua as pioneer Bishop of the Diocese of Kumbo and chose December 8, 1982 as the day for his consecration (the Feast of the Immaculate Conception), and then by the Holy Father Pope Benedict XVI, who in his first appointment in Cameroon elected Mgr. George Nkuo on July 8, 2006 as the second residential Bishop of the Diocese of Kumbo and scheduled his consecration for September 8, 2006 (the Feast of the Nativity).
The question that comes to mind is whether it is a mere coincidence or divine providence that the 8th day of the above mentioned months(September and December) has been chosen by two different Popes for the consecration of the bishops of the Diocese of Kumbo?
As if it is not enough, the two dates are connected to the conception and birth of Christ by the Blessed Virgin Mary; two very important feasts in the life of the Church. Does it mean that the Church through the various Popes want to use the Diocese of Kumbo to remind us that the conception and birth of Christ is the conception and birth of the Christianity?
Is it because Christians in the Diocese of Kumbo have unconditionally accepted the Blessed Virgin Mary as the Mother of Christ? Or is it because the two successors of Saint Peter, the Rock on which Christ built his Church have seen the Diocese of Kumbo to be the bosom of Christianity in Cameroon?
However, when one looks into the Christian life of Mgr. Georges Nkuo, one discovers that the Blessed Virgin Mary, as the Mother of Christ, had long been with him. Some forty years back on December 8, he received the Sacrament of the Eucharist for the first time in his home village – Njinikom and on September 8, 2006 he has joined his brothers of the Episcopal Conference of Cameroon with his consecration as the Second Residential Bishop – the Shepherd of souls of the Diocese of Kumbo. One finds him in communion with the pioneer bishop of the diocese – His Grace Cornelius Esua Archbishop of Bamenda, and whenever the Diocese of Kumbo will be celebrating its feast day – the Immaculate Conception on December 8th every year together with the anniversary of the Episcopal Ordination of Archbishop Cornelius Esua.
Hence a vivid sign that the Diocese of Kumbo has signed a bond with the Blessed Virgin Mary as the Mother of Christ the Saviour with regards to these important dates of the 8th of September and December of each year.
